How does the background check process vary for government-hired employees in Mexico compared to the private sector?
The background check process for government contracted employees in Mexico is generally more rigorous compared to the private sector. The government may require a more extensive background check, including security and criminal background checks. Some government positions, especially in areas related to national security or the administration of justice, may have stricter background check requirements compared to the private sector.

What are the ethical considerations when conducting a criminal background check in Bolivia?
When conducting a criminal background check in Bolivia, it is important to take into account ethical considerations to ensure that the process is carried out in a manner that is fair, impartial, and respectful of the rights and privacy of the individual. This includes obtaining the individual's informed consent before initiating verification, ensuring the confidentiality and security of personal information throughout the process, and using the information obtained only for the intended purpose of evaluating the individual's suitability for the position in question. . Furthermore, it is essential to treat all candidates in an equitable and non-discriminatory manner, avoiding prejudice or stigmatization based on criminal history information.
What is family violence in the Dominican Republic?
Family violence in the Dominican Republic refers to any form of violence that is exercised between members of a family, including physical, psychological, sexual or economic violence. It can affect spouses, parents, children or other members of the family unit.
What requirements must I meet to access a mortgage loan in Colombia?
To access a mortgage loan in Colombia, you must have financial stability, present income documents, have a favorable credit history and meet the specific requirements of the financial institution.
